Ingredients You’ll Need
The beauty of this Creamy Garlic Parmesan Spaghetti Recipe lies in its simplicity. You don’t need a long list of fancy items to create this spectacular dish. Here are the core components that come together to create pure magic.
| Ingredient | Amount |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Spaghetti | 1 lb (16 oz) | You can also use fettuccine, linguine, or bucatini. |
| Unsalted Butter | 4 tablespoons | Provides richness to the sauce base. |
| Garlic | 6 cloves | Freshly minced is best for optimal flavor. |
| Chicken or Vegetable Broth | 1 cup | Low-sodium is preferred to control the saltiness. |
| Heavy Cream | 1 ½ cups | Creates the signature silky, creamy texture. |
| Grated Parmesan Cheese | 1 ½ cups | Freshly grated from a block for the smoothest melt. |
| Salt | ½ teaspoon | Or to taste. |
| Black Pepper | ½ teaspoon | Freshly cracked for the best flavor. |
| Fresh Parsley | ¼ cup, chopped | For garnish and a touch of freshness. |

Step-by-Step Instructions
Following this simple process guarantees a perfect bowl of creamy garlic parmesan spaghetti every time. The key is to have your ingredients prepped and ready to go, as the sauce comes together very quickly.
- Cook the Spaghetti: Bring a large pot of salted water to a rolling boil. Add the spaghetti and cook according to package directions until al dente. Just before draining, reserve about 1 cup of the starchy pasta water. Drain the spaghetti and set it aside.
- Sauté the Garlic: While the pasta is cooking, melt the butter in a large skillet or Dutch oven over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and cook for about 30-60 seconds, stirring constantly, until it is fragrant. Be very careful not to let the garlic burn, as it will become bitter.
- Build the Sauce: Pour the chicken or vegetable broth into the skillet to deglaze the pan, scraping up any bits from the bottom. Bring to a simmer and let it cook for about 2 minutes to reduce slightly. Then, pour in the heavy cream and bring the mixture to a gentle simmer.
- Add the Cheese: Reduce the heat to low and gradually whisk in the grated Parmesan cheese until it has completely melted and the sauce is smooth. This is a crucial step for a silky Creamy Garlic Parmesan Spaghetti Recipe. If you add the cheese over high heat, it can become grainy.
- Season and Combine: Season the sauce with salt and black pepper to taste. Add the cooked, drained spaghetti directly into the skillet with the sauce. Use tongs to toss everything together until every strand of pasta is well-coated in the creamy garlic parmesan sauce.
- Adjust and Serve: If the sauce seems too thick, add a tablespoon or two of the reserved pasta water to thin it to your desired consistency. Garnish generously with fresh chopped parsley. Serve your homemade creamy garlic parmesan spaghetti immediately while it’s hot and creamy.
Pro Tips for Success
To ensure your Creamy Garlic Parmesan Spaghetti Recipe turns out perfectly every single time, keep these simple but essential tips in mind. They make all the difference between a good pasta dish and a great one.
- Use Freshly Grated Parmesan: This is my number one tip! Pre-shredded cheeses contain anti-caking agents that prevent them from melting smoothly, often resulting in a gritty sauce. Grating your own cheese from a block ensures a silky, lump-free sauce.
- Don’t Burn the Garlic: Garlic goes from fragrant to burnt in a matter of seconds. Sauté it over medium heat just until you can smell it (about 30-60 seconds). Burnt garlic will ruin the delicate flavor of your garlic parmesan spaghetti sauce.
- Save That Pasta Water: The starchy water the pasta cooks in is liquid gold! It helps to emulsify the sauce, making it creamier, and it’s perfect for thinning the sauce to the right consistency without diluting the flavor. Always reserve a cup before draining.
- Serve Immediately: This creamy parmesan spaghetti is at its absolute best when served fresh. As it sits, the sauce will thicken and be absorbed by the pasta. For the ultimate creamy experience, plate it right out of the skillet.
- Salt Your Pasta Water: Don’t forget to generously salt your pasta water. It should taste like the sea. This seasons the pasta from the inside out and is the first step to a flavorful final dish.
Storage & Reheating Tips
While this Creamy Garlic Parmesan Spaghetti Recipe is best enjoyed fresh, leftovers are still incredibly delicious if handled properly. Here’s how to store and reheat your pasta to maintain its creamy texture.
- Storage: Allow the leftover spaghetti to cool completely. Transfer it to an airtight container and store it in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. The sauce will thicken considerably as it chills.
- Reheating: The best way to reheat this pasta is on the stovetop. Place the spaghetti in a skillet over low heat. Add a splash of milk, cream, or broth to the pan to help loosen the sauce. Gently stir until the pasta is heated through and the sauce has returned to a creamy consistency. I do not recommend microwaving, as it can make the sauce separate and the pasta rubbery. FAQs
Can I make this Creamy Garlic Parmesan Spaghetti Recipe gluten-free?
Absolutely! To make this recipe gluten-free, simply substitute your favorite brand of gluten-free spaghetti or other long-strand pasta. Cook it according to the package directions and proceed with the sauce as written. The sauce itself is naturally gluten-free.
My sauce became grainy. What did I do wrong?
A grainy sauce is usually caused by one of two things: using pre-shredded cheese or overheating the sauce after adding the cheese. Always use freshly grated Parmesan from a block, and be sure to turn the heat down to low before stirring in the cheese. This will ensure your creamy garlic parmesan spaghetti sauce is perfectly smooth.
Can I use milk instead of heavy cream?
You can, but the result will be different. Using whole milk or half-and-half will create a much thinner sauce. To compensate, you can create a small slurry by mixing 1 tablespoon of cornstarch with 2 tablespoons of cold milk and whisking it into the sauce before adding the cheese.
This will help it thicken up. However, for the richest, creamiest result, heavy cream is highly recommended for this Creamy Garlic Parmesan Spaghetti Recipe.
Is this a good recipe for meal prep?
While it’s best fresh, you can prep components ahead of time. You can cook the pasta and mince the garlic in advance. However, I recommend making the sauce right before serving for the best texture. If you do make the entire dish ahead, follow the reheating instructions above carefully to revive the sauce’s creaminess.
